Special Cleansing Services

Compact street sweeping vehicleIn addition to the normal sweeping methods, Westminster employs a number of specialist vehicles and systems for solving the City's Street Cleaning problems.

Mechanical Sweeping

The mechanical motorised street cleaning fleet is led by our 21 Madvac pavement cleaners. These are used chiefly on major thoroughfares in Westminster and are included both in the scheduled sweeping programme, and the normal cleansing routine. We also operate a small number of larger street and road sweeping machines, manufactured by Schmidt and Johnston. These vehicles are expected to to work day and night, cleaning an average of 5,000 miles of street each, every year!

Street Washing

Aquazura street cleaning vehicleWestminster operates both a dedicates street washing service. This service is again both scheduled, and available on call. Westminster has some unique problems which often mean that many streets need regular washing, including the large concentration of pubs, cafes and fast food outlets, as well as the problems associated with a large homeless population.

Our fleet includes the 'Aquazura' machine - the first machine of its type in the world. The aquazura combines two cleaning principles – scrubbing and suction to provide the best method of cleaning and degreasing in urban areas. It is also environmentally friendly as it recycles the waste water it uses to clean surfaces. The brushes adapt to the surface while rotating so that waste material is collected within the machine’s footprint. All the litter and waste water is collected by a squeegee as the machine travels along.

Specials

Cantonet 2 street cleaning machineThe Street Cleansing service additionally operates a number of other pieces of equipment, including Gully Clearing vehicles, gritters, 'golf cart' style sweepers' vehicles and caged vehicles for removing the recognisable green bags used by Westminster's sweepers.

We also have the new 'cantonet' machine - a vacuum type cleansing machine capable of removing difficult items of litter between pavement cracks - such as cigarette butts.
